Frequently asked questions
Yes, the choice of vehicle color can impact the depreciation rate, with neutral colors typically being easier to sell and potentially holding their value better than more unconventional colors.
A VIN decoder translates the 17-character Vehicle Identification Number into understandable information about the vehicle's specifications and history.
A VIN decoder can help verify the authenticity of 2008 JEEP parts by matching them with the vehicle's original specifications listed under its VIN.
A hazardous label, if applied, indicates significant safety risks, potentially from accidents or chemical exposure, critical for the safety evaluation of the 2008 JEEP.
Safety recall reports, if available, detail the nature of the defect, risk severity, and recommended actions, ensuring the safety and reliability of the 2008 JEEP vehicle.
Information on structural damage, including the extent and location of the damage, may be detailed in our vehicle history reports for 2008 JEEP vehicles, if available.
The information in a vehicle history report, such as past accidents, salvage titles, and theft, may significantly affect the car's resale value, depending on what is documented.
A VIN decoder can uncover discrepancies such as mismatches in reported and actual vehicle specifications, including year, model, and equipment, which can indicate potential fraud or errors in listings.
The best time of year to sell your car to minimize depreciation might be just before the release of a new model, when demand for used models could be higher.
The manufacturing location can be interpreted from the first character of the VIN, which indicates the country of assembly, and sometimes more specific location details are included in the first few characters.
